#210 – Author Chat w/ Gloria Chao

For this author chat episode, we chat with author Gloria Chao about her latest novel, When You Wish Upon a Lantern, a YA rom-com about a girl who tries to save her family’s lantern business by granting her Chinese American community’s wishes, and has to rely on her ex-best friend for help. We chat with Gloria about her long journey to becoming a prolific author of Asian American YA romances, as well as her inspirations for her new book.

#208 – Author Chat w/ Cara Tanamachi

On this episode, we chat with author Cara Tanamachi about her new novel The Second You’re SIngle, a Rom Com about a woman who turns her goal to swear off dating for the month of February into a popular feature, only to run into a hot baker who might just be the one. Cara shares her background as a writer as well as her own dating experiences with us in this fun author chat.

#207 – Babel by R. F. Kuang (Books 3-5)

Buckle in for an extra large episode of Books & Boba! On this episode, we discuss the last half of our book club pick Babel by R.F. Kuang, where the action and drama ramps up and does not let up until the very end. From a shocking turn of events on the high seas to a climactic magical workers strike, Babel is a story we won’t forget for years to come.
